Trans-Siberian Orchestra Brings Back The Lost Christmas Eve for 20th Anniversary Tour

The holiday season is about to get a lot more festive as the Trans-Siberian Orchestra (TSO) returns with 109 performances. This year’s tour marks a milestone as TSO brings back the rock opera The Lost Christmas Eve, celebrating its 20th anniversary with live performances for the first time in over a decade.

Additionally, TSO is set to make history. In addition to performing for their 20 millionth fan, the band is also celebrating a charitable achievement, having donated $20 million over the years through their tours. TSO has long been committed to giving back, donating at least $1 from every ticket sold to charity.

The Lost Christmas Eve tells the story of a businessman who, after suffering the tragic loss of his wife, turns away from his family and isolates himself. On a cold Christmas Eve, a chance encounter with a mysterious girl leads him on a journey of self-discovery and ultimately to reconnect with the son he abandoned years before.

Al Pitrelli, the band’s music director and lead guitarist, spoke about the deeper meaning behind The Lost Christmas Eve. “When Paul O’Neill and I were creating this piece, we often talked about the value of time. Paul believed that losing money or things wasn’t nearly as devastating as losing time, because you can never get it back. The story of The Lost Christmas Eve reflects this sentiment—it’s about redemption, forgiveness, and the hope that it’s never too late to make things right.”

Rhino Records is set to release a special edition vinyl of The Lost Christmas Eve on September 13, featuring a 2-LP set complete with a deluxe 20-page booklet.
